Obituary

Jose Rangel Jr., 60, of Laredo, Texas passed away Friday, January 24, 2020 surrounded by his family.

Jose is preceded in death by his parents, Bertha Alicia Morales-Rangel and Jose F. Rangel Sr.; sisters, Eloisa Rangel and Rosa Lopez; nephews, Matthew Rebeles and Gerardo Rivera; fur grandbabies, Chato, Duke, and Bandit.

He was born in Laredo, Texas on February 11, 1959. He lived on the south side of Chicago, Illinois from the age of six. At the age of  14, he returned to Laredo where he attended Martin High School in 1974 and was a proud member of the JROTC’s Rangers.

Jose married Alma Diana in a civil marriage on August 19, 1977 in Laredo, Texas. Once married they moved to Austin, Texas and were married at San Jose Church on December 30, 1978.

Mr. Rangel worked at Dr. Ikes in 1976. He worked with Manpower in 1977 and attended school to complete his GED. In 1981, Jose received his certificate from Trainco Truck Driver Training Program. He was employed with El Metro Transit System from 1984 to 1995 as a bus operator and as a supervisor. Jose worked for Trans Texas as a truck driver from 1995 to 1997; Stagecoach Cartage and Distribution/Bax Global from 1997 to 2007. His last job was with Flying J from 2008 to 2009.

Jose was a hardworking, family-oriented man. He loved driving 18-wheelers, especially MAC trucks, and was a Chicago Bears fan.

He is survived by his wife of 42 years Alma Diana Rangel; children, Juanita Eloisa Rangel, Valeria Rangel, Yvette Alicia Rangel, Anissa Marie Rangel, and Xavier Antonio Rangel; fur grandbabies, Chip, Damien, Bear, Chewy, Lucas and Gizmo; sisters, Rachel Castillo and Rebecca Rangel and numerous nieces, nephews, family and friends.
